Transaction e8f5111b9acac5b13141cc2469a92262312202196243981c33335abd5801e144

2 Input
1 Outputs
  • e8f5111b9acac5b13141cc2469a92262312202196243981c33335abd5801e144:0
  • value  880546
    address  3Du9NCT9a2wBVyYWsXZ1W1AUyARQbTGTYY